fix(curator): default cycle is every 7 days, not 24 hours
Weekly is closer to how skill churn actually works — most agent-created skills don't change multiple times per day, so a daily review is pure cost without benefit. Bumping the default to 7 days reduces aux-model spend while still catching drift and staleness on the timescales that matter (30d stale, 90d archive). Changes: - DEFAULT_INTERVAL_HOURS: 24 -> 168 (7 days) - config.yaml default: interval_hours: 24 -> 24 * 7 - CLI status line renders as '7d' when interval is a whole-day multiple - Test `test_old_run_eligible` decoupled from the exact default: it now uses 2 * get_interval_hours() so future tweaks don't break it
